
/* algemene decl. */

html, body
{
	background-color: #FFFFFF;
	/*height: 100%;*/
	margin: 0px;
	font-family: sans-serif;
	font-size: 12px;
}

td, tr, table
{
	margin: 0px;
	padding: 0px;
}

/* overlay */

#page_overlay
{
	background-color: #FFFFFF;

	width: 750px;
	/*height: 100%;*/

	position: absolute;
	left: 50%;
	margin-left: -375px;
}

/* onderdelen overlay (top, main) */

#top
{
	height: 196px;
/* rem. due to img-map
	background: url("../images/L1_top.gif");
	background-repeat: no-repeat;
*/
}

#main
{
	margin: 0px;
	padding: 0px;
	vertical-align: top;

	width: 700px;

	background-color: #DAEFF7;

	border-width: 0px 1px 0px 1px;
/*	border-width: 1px;*/
	border-style: dashed;
	border-color: #286880;
}

#main_div
{
	margin: 25px;
	margin-top: 10px;
	padding: 0px;

	width: 650px;
	/*overflow: hidden;*/
}

#side_space_left
{
	margin: 0px;
	padding: 0px;

	width: 25px;
}

#side_space_right
{
	margin: 0px;
	padding: 0px;

	width: 25px;
}

/* elementen */

p.indent
{
	text-indent: 25px;
}

img.inline
{
	padding: 1px;
	margin: 10px;

	border-width: 1px;
/*
	border-style: dashed;
	border-color: #286880;
*/
	border-style: solid;
	border-color: #FFFFFF;
}

img#L1_top_img
{
	border-width: 0px;
}

hr.dashed
{
/*
	border-width: 1px 0px 0px 0px;
	border-style: dashed;
	border-color: #286880;
*/
	border-width: 1px 0px 0px 0px;
	border-style: solid;
	border-color: #FFFFFF;

	color: #DAEFF7;
}

.coll_i_image
{
	width: 180px;
	height: 230px;

	float: left;
	padding: 5px;
	margin: 5px;

	border: 1px solid #6666AA;

	text-align: center;
}

.coll_i_image_img
{
	width: 180px;
	height: 180px;
}

.c_info
{
	background-color: #CADFE7;

/*
	border-width: 1px 0px 1px 0px;
	border-style: dashed;
	border-color: #286880;
*/
	border-width: 1px 0px 1px 0px;
	border-style: solid;
	border-color: #FFFFFF;

	padding: 10px;
	margin-top: 20px;
}

.h_larger
{
	font-size: 14px;
	font-weight: bold;

	margin-top: 10px;
	margin-bottom: 10px;
}

.newsitem
{
	background-color: #CADFE7;

/*
	border-width: 1px 0px 1px 0px;
	border-style: dashed;
	border-color: #286880;
*/
	border-width: 1px 0px 1px 0px;
	border-style: solid;
	border-color: #FFFFFF;

	padding: 10px;
	margin-top: 20px;
}

	.n_title
	{
		font-weight: bold;
		margin-bottom: 10px;
	}

	.n_date
	{
		font-style: italic;
		float: right;
	}

	.n_content
	{
	}

.address
{
	background-color: #CADFE7;
/*
	border-width: 1px 0px 1px 0px;
	border-style: dashed;
	border-color: #286880;
*/
	border-width: 1px 0px 1px 0px;
	border-style: solid;
	border-color: #FFFFFF;

	padding: 10px;
	margin-top: 20px;
}

	.a_title
	{
		width: 150px;
		float: left;
	}

	.a_content
	{
		float: left;
	}
